zk以太坊,以太坊扩容的明日之星与未来之路

在区块链技术飞速发展的今天,以太坊作为全球最大的去中心化应用(DApp)平台和智能合约平台,其影响力毋庸置疑,随着用户数量的激增和生态应用的日益复杂,以太坊网络长期面临的“扩容难题”(Trilemma:去中心化、安全、可扩展性难以兼得)也愈发凸显,gas费用高企、交易确认缓慢等问题,一度成为制约其进一步发展的瓶颈,在此背景下,零知识证明(Zero-Knowledge Proofs, ZKP)技术与以太坊的结合——即“zk以太坊”,被寄予厚望,被视为以太坊扩容的“明日之星”和通往未来Web3的关键路径。

以太坊的“扩容之痛”与ZK的崛起

以太坊目前主要采用执行层(Execution Layer,原EVM)和共识层(Consensus Layer,PoS)的结构,其交易处理能力(TPS)相对有限,无法满足全球大规模商业级应用的需求,为了解决这一问题,社区提出了多种扩容方案,主要分为链上扩容(如分片Sharding)和链下扩容(如Rollups)。

Rollups(rollup,将多个交易打包后提交到主链)因其能兼容现有以太坊生态、安全性高而备受关注,Rollups又分为Optimistic Rollups(乐观Rollups)和ZK-Rollups(零知识Rollups),Optimistic Rollups假设交易是合法的,只有在出现争议时才通过欺诈证明来处理;而ZK-Rollups则利用零知识证明技术,将一批交易的完整性和有效性计算成一个密码学证明(称为zk-SNARK或zk-STARK),然后将其提交到以太坊主链,主链只需验证这个证明即可,无需重新执行所有交易,从而极大地提升了处理效率并降低了成本。

zk以太坊的核心:零知识证明的魔力

零知识证明是一种密码学技术,允许一方(证明者)向另一方(验证者)证明某个陈述是真实的,而无需透露除该陈述本身之外的任何信息,在zk以太坊的语境下,这意味着:

  1. 高效性:ZK-Rollups可以将数百甚至数千笔交易压缩成一个单一的证明,主链验证这个证明的时间远少于直接执行这些交易的时间,从而大幅提升TPS。
  2. 低成本:由于主链只需验证证明,而非处理每笔交易的细节,gas费用可以显著降低,使得小额支付和高频交易成为可能。
  3. 安全性:ZK-Rollups继承了以太坊主链的安全性,因为所有交易数据(或至少是承诺)和证明都提交在主链上,无法被篡改。
  4. 隐私性:虽然ZK-Rollups本身主要解决的是计算有效性而非隐私,但零知识证明技术本身具备隐私保护潜力,可以隐藏交易的具体内容,只证明其合法性。

zk以太坊的关键技术与应用场景

zk以太坊的实现不仅仅依赖于ZK-Rollups,还包括一系列与零知识证明相关的技术栈,如:

  • zkEVM(Zero-Knowledge EVM):这是zk以太坊生态中的核心概念之一,旨在创建一个与以太坊虚拟机(EVM)兼容的零知识证明系统,这意味着开发者可以无需修改现有DApp的代码,就能将其部署到zkEVM上,享受ZK-Rollups带来的扩容红利,多个项目(如ZKsync、StarkWare、Scroll、Polygon zkEVM等)都在积极开发和推出各自的zkEVM解决方案。
  • 零知识证明电路与证明系统:如Circom、RISC-Zero等工具和框架,帮助开发者构建和生成零知识证明。
  • 可信设置与透明设置:某些zk-SNARK系统需要一个初始的“可信设置”过程,生成的参数一旦泄露,可能会影响系统的安全性,而透明设置则避免了这一问题。

应用场景方面,zk以太坊潜力巨大:

  • 去中心化金融(DeFi):支持更高速、低成本的交易、借贷、衍生品交易等,提升用户体验和资本效率。
  • 去中心化身份(DID):利用ZKP证明身份信息的有效性而无需泄露敏感信息。
  • 游戏与NFT:实现复杂游戏逻辑的高效处理和NFT的隐私化转移与验证。
  • Layer 2扩容层:作为以太坊主链的扩容方案,zk-Rollups将成为承载大规模DApp的基础设施。

挑战与展望

尽管前景广阔,zk以太坊的发展仍面临诸多挑战:

  1. 技术复杂性:零知识证明的数学原理和实现极为复杂,对开发者的要求很高,开发和维护成本较高。
  2. 证明生成时间与成本:虽然链上验证很快,但生成证明本身可能仍然耗时且消耗计算资源,这需要不断优化证明算法和硬件加速。
  3. 生态成熟度:与成熟的Optimistic Rollups相比,zkEVM等生态尚在早期发展阶段,工具链、开发者社区和用户接受度有待进一步提升。
  4. 标准化与互操作性:未来不同zk解决方案之间的标准统一和互操作性也是需要考虑的问题。

挑战与机遇并存,随着技术的不断迭代(如更高效的证明系统、硬件加速器的应用)、资本的持续投入以及开发者社区的壮大,zk以太坊正在从概念走向大规模应用,以太坊基金会也对其高度重视,将ZK-Rollups作为Layer 2扩容的重要方向。

zk以太坊代表了以太坊扩容技术的前沿方向,它通过零知识证明的巧妙应用,有望在保持以太坊去中心化和安全性的前提下,突破性能瓶颈,为全球用户提供更快速、更便宜、更隐私的区块链服务,虽然前路仍有挑战,但随着技术的成熟和生态的完善,zk以太坊无疑将在构建未来Web3基础设施的蓝图中扮演至关重要的角色,引领区块链技术迈向新的高度,我们有理由相信,在“zk”的加持下,以太坊的“明日”将更加光明。

相关文章